It is with heavy hearts that we share the passing of Elyse Martell (Maria Elisa), beloved mother of Bricks for Good’s founder, Lee Barber.

Even as a disabled single mother living on a limited income, Elyse always made sure her two sons had plenty of LEGO sets under the tree each Christmas. Her selflessness, lifelong faith in Jesus, and belief in the power of play helped inspire the founding of Bricks for Good. Her two sons were the pride and joy of her life.

She taught her children the importance of values like love, discipline, and service to others, which helped shape their lives and the foundation of this organization.

To honor her legacy, we are proud to announce that our Bricks for Good Scholarship Fund will now bear her name. This fund supports students pursuing college degrees in STEM (Science, Technology, Engineering, and Math)—fields that encourage building, problem-solving, and innovation.

Her legacy lives on in every child we serve, in every LEGO set we give, and now, in every student we support for many years to come.
